The Joe Rogan Experience Episode

  • 🎙️ A recent viral episode of The Joe Rogan Experience featured political commentator Douglas Murray and comedian Dave Smith debating the Israel-Gaza war.
  • 🎯 Murray, who is pro-Israel, confronted Rogan about a perceived tilt in guests regarding the Israel and Ukraine conflicts, questioning the expertise of some guests.
  • 💬 Smith, critical of Israel's actions, focused on the poor living conditions and shortages in Gaza, leading to a heated exchange with Murray about personal experience and the right to discuss issues.

Debate on Expertise and Credentialism

  • 🧐 Murray argued that individuals like Dave Smith, a comedian, should not be considered experts on complex geopolitical issues.
  • 📚 Journalist Glenn Greenwald criticized Murray's reliance on credentialism, noting Murray's own background in English literature.
  • 💡 The discussion highlights a broader debate about who is qualified to speak on certain topics and the role of personal experience versus academic or professional expertise.

The Role of Experts and Misinformation

  • ⚠️ The hosts of Rising express agreement with Smith's stance that it's acceptable to disagree with experts, citing instances where expert opinions on issues like COVID-19 proved flawed or changed.
  • 🗣️ They also acknowledge Murray's concern about guests peddling baseless or revisionist claims, suggesting that while controversial guests are fine, they require thorough interrogation or counter-expert viewpoints.
  • 📈 The importance of due diligence for influential platforms like Joe Rogan's is emphasized to avoid spreading misinformation, especially during critical times like the pandemic.

Joe Rogan's Influence and Platforming

  • 🎧 Joe Rogan's immense influence, particularly over young men, is a central theme, with a call for him to be mindful of his platform and ensure balanced perspectives.
  • ⚖️ The debate touches on what constitutes misinformation, using examples like mask efficacy and the origins of COVID-19, where initial expert consensus was later challenged.
